Story of the country

gunaikurnai, bunurong and boon wurrung country
corner inlet

Corner Inlet is a marine park at Australia’s southern-most point, fed by the clean, nutrient-rich waters of Bass Strait and the Southern Ocean. A maze of seagrass-carpeted islands and channels, ringed by national parks and dairy farms, it’s one of Australia’s most pristine, industry-free estuaries and home to one of Victoria’s oldest professional fisheries.
